Bio
课题组围绕高剂量辐照、高速冲击等极端服役条件下材料的性质变化规律和内在作用机理问题,以高熵合金等新型结构材料为切入点,综合利用第一性原理计算,分子动力学方法,动力学蒙特卡洛法,晶体塑性有限元及经典有限元等多种计算仿真技术,对材料的宏观力学行为和微观缺陷演化进行跨尺度的仿真分析,并结合深度学习算法对传统仿真方法进行改进优化。
